On behalf of Stanwell Corporation, Tanya Mills has sent this response to the Department of Industry regarding the Oakley Greenwood ‘cost benefit assessment of the demand response mechanism’ consultation paper. In the one-page response, Tanya stated “Given the short consultation period, Stanwell is unable to give a fully considered response to each of the 63 questions”. She did however outline the high level concerns outlined below:
Much of the data requested is commercial in confidence data which will be difficult for retailers including Stanwell to share with Oakley Greenwood
Much of the data requested will be complex and time consuming to obtain, if it can be obtained at all
As demand response is already provided under various arrangements and there appears to be no regulatory barrier preventing users from supplying demand response, it is unclear how Oakley Greenwood will be able to forecast additional demand response which will occur as a result of the DRM.
